§ II · Cost & aid
Sticker vs. real.
Sticker cost of attendance is $64k/yr. After need-based aid, the average student pays $23k/yr. Merit aid varies. Run your EFC calculator before you rule anything out.
Sticker · 4 yrs$254k
Before any aid.
Net · 4 yrs$91k
What the average student pays.
Typical aid$163k
Difference over 4 years — higher for lower-income households.
Payback1.8x
4-yr net price ÷ first-5-year salary. Lower is better.

§ III · Outcomes
Do people finish? Do they land?
Graduation · 6 yr73%
Majority finish.
6-yr median pay$50k
Cross-major. Your major's number can be very different.
10-yr median pay$63k
Ten years out — where grads tend to land career-wise.
Transfer out0%
Share of full-time students who transfer to another school.
